*With last observation carried forward.
†Outcome as reported in the original journal article (the converse of the outcome also used in text of trial report of loss of 15 letters or more).
‡Test of interaction between subgroups.
§Definite hypertension was defined as systolic blood pressure of 160 mm Hg or higher or of 140–159 mm Hg with a history of hypertension or use of antihypertension medications, or diastolic blood pressure of 95 mm Hg or higher or of 90–94 mm Hg with a history of hypertension or use of antihypertension medications.
¶Approximate Snellen equivalent.
